Depo Taillights
Hi All,
As promised, attached are a couple of post install pics of the Depo LCI style taillights I installed on my 06 550i this past weekend. 4 nuts on each light, plug and play. Literally took minutes to install. No codes and no Bruce cables planned and the look is definitely an improvement over stock.
